java 썸네일형 리스트형 setSoTimeout, connect timeout 자바 1.4부터 소켓통신(socket)할때 timeout을 걸어주는 메서드가 추가 되었습니다.보통 socket.setSoTimeout()을 타임아웃 설정으로 착각할 수도 있는데 이 메서드는 소켓이 연결된후 InputStream에서 읽을때 timeout을 설정하는것이고 socket연결할때 timeout주는것은 InetSocketAddress클래스를 사용 합니다. 01.import java.io.IOException;02.import java.net.InetSocketAddress;03.import java.net.Socket;04.import java.net.SocketAddress;05.import java.net.SocketException;06. 07./**08.* 자바 소켓통신 타임아웃 테스트09... 더보기 현재 돌고 있는 threadpool 리스트 보기 How to check the number of currently running threads in Java?This will give you the total number of threads in your VM :int nbThreads = Thread.getAllStackTraces().keySet().size();Now, if you want all threads currently executing, you can do that :int nbRunning = 0; for (Thread t : Thread.getAllStackTraces().keySet()) { if (t.getState()==Thread.State.RUNNABLE) nbRunning++; }If you want to see runn.. 더보기 ehcache 캐시와 연동하기 EHCache를 이용한 캐시 구현Java 2008.01.21 05:45 신고EHCache를 이용한 기본적인 캐시 구현 방법 및 분산 캐시 구현 방법을 살펴본다. EHCache의 주요 특징 및 기본 사용법 게시판이나 블로그 등 웹 기반의 어플리케이션은 최근에 사용된 데이터가 또 다시 사용되는 경향을 갖고 있다. 80:20 법칙에 따라 20%의 데이터가 전체 조회 건수의 80%를 차지할 경우 캐시를 사용함으로써 성능을 대폭적으로 향상시킬 수 있을 것이다. 본 글에서는 캐시 엔진 중의 하나인 EHCache의 사용방법을 살펴보고, Gaia 시스템에서 EHCache를 어떻게 사용했는 지 살펴보도록 하겠다. EHCache의 주요 특징 EHCache의 주요 특징은 다음과 같다. 경량의 빠른 캐시 엔진확장(scable.. 더보기 이전 1 ··· 9 10 11 12 13 14 15 ··· 17 다음